Givecloud
Location : Kingston ON CA
As a Technical Support Specialist – Customer Success you play a pivotal role in ensuring our nonprofit customers receive exceptional support and guidance. You’ll be the vital link between our products and our customers’ success, equipping them with the knowledge and tools to leverage our offerings effectively. Conduct live onboarding sessions with clients, ensuring they have a smooth start with…
The Cigna Group Location : Hartford CT US Answer inbound calls from Medical policy holders regarding insurance claims. An average...
Apply For This JobOpenPhone Location : Remote CA You will play a crucial role in setting customers up for long-term success with OpenPhone,...
Apply For This JobThe Warehouse Location : Christchurch , you will assist the Sales Support Manager in leading and developing our team, which...
Apply For This JobCVS Health Location : Tallahassee FL US Bachelor of Arts or Bachelor of Science Degree preferred. Experienced in a social,...
Apply For This JobPlexure Location : Auckland for for household names such as McDonald’s. You will be part of our Customer Support team...
Apply For This JobS&P Global Location : Sydney, NSW is looking for a Product Support Associate to provide client service and technical support...
Apply For This Job